(54) | MICROWAVE TREATMENT DEVICE |
(57) A microwave treatment device according to one aspect of the present disclosure includes
a heating chamber, a microwave generator, an amplifier, a feeder, a detector, a controller,
and a storage. The microwave generator generates a microwave having an arbitrary frequency
in a predetermined frequency band. The amplifier amplifies the microwave and outputs
the amplified microwave as incident microwave power. The feeder supplies the incident
microwave power to the heating chamber. The detector detects the incident microwave
power and reflected microwave power that returns from the heating chamber to the feeder.
The storage stores the incident microwave power and the reflected microwave power
in association with the frequency of the microwave and time elapsed since the start
of heating. The controller causes the microwave generator to execute a frequency sweep
over the predetermined frequency band. The controller controls the microwave generator
and the amplifier on the basis of the incident microwave power and the reflected microwave
power detected during the frequency sweep. According to the present aspect, the heating
evenness can be improved.
